    Ex female cop reportedly kidnaps, demands money from victim

    A 45-year-old former policewoman appeared at the Georgetown Magistrate’s Court on Friday, charged with demanding money from a 73-year-old man she allegedly kidnapped.

    Natasha Singh of Crane Old Road, West Coast Demerara appeared before Magistrate Leron Daly and denied that on June 18, 2018, at Georgetown, she demanded with menace the sum of $200,000 from Mohammed Yusif with intent to steal.

    She was represented by Attorney-at-law Everton Lammy-Singh, who told the court that his client is a businesswoman and is the sole breadwinner of her family.

    With no objection by Police Prosecutor Sanj Singh, the woman was released on $60,000 bail by Magistrate Daly. She was ordered to return to court on July 20.

    According to reports, the defendant is known to the victim and on the day in question, she went to his home and kidnapped him.

    It is alleged that Singh placed the elderly man in a car, took him to Leonora, WCD and confiscated his documents and cell phone.

    She used the said phone, called his son and made the demand for the money. It is alleged that the son reported the matter to the police.

    It is further alleged that the woman demanded that the son meet her at the Criminal Investigation Department, Headquarters in Eve Leary, Georgetown to hand over the ransom.

    It was there that three CID officers arrested her.
